Monoblock Refrigeration: Effectiveness and Advantages Explained

Integrated refrigeration systems represent a increasingly popular trend in commercial and industrial cooling applications. Unlike standard setups with individual components, these systems integrate the compressor, condenser, and cooling coil into a unified block. This configuration offers several key advantages, primarily centered around improved performance. The reduced conduit run decreases refrigerant quantity and escape, leading to decreased energy consumption. Furthermore, single-block units typically incorporate advanced controls that improve operating conditions, further boosting effectiveness.

  • Lowered Energy Expenses
  • Easier Installation
  • Integrated Space
  • Greater Reliability
The overall result is a more sustainable and economical cooling answer.

Troubleshooting Common Issues with Monoblock Refrigeration Units

Addressing difficulties with a monoblock refrigeration unit can often feel daunting , but many typical malfunctions are relatively fixable with monoblock refrigeration unit careful investigation. To begin, verify the electrical connection – a simple mistake like a disconnected cable is often the underlying reason . Next , inspect the cooling coil for excessive frost buildup, which implies a likely problem with the auto-cycle mechanism. Additionally, hear for strange noises emanating from the cooling unit , which could represent within harm . Finally, keep in mind to consult the producer’s manual for precise troubleshooting procedures .

Installation and Maintenance Tips for Monoblock Refrigeration

Proper setup and preventative maintenance are critical for ensuring the lifespan of your monoblock refrigeration system . Begin with a thorough evaluation of the area to confirm adequate ventilation and accessibility for maintenance. Securely mount the monoblock, paying close attention to manufacturer instructions . After preliminary startup, monitor the running temperatures and stress – any deviations should be addressed promptly.

  • Regularly vacuum the condenser coils to avoid performance reduction.
  • Check the fluid charge and address any leaks .
  • Arrange preventative inspections with a qualified engineer .
Finally , careful attention to these details will substantially extend the operational duration of your monoblock refrigeration solution.
